
Table of Contents
Rekommenderas
Om du otvivelaktigt ser aix-filsystemets buffertcache bör dessa tips och tips vara till hjälp.Den huvudsakliga AIX-startbuffertcachen är utformad för att även använda frekvensen av diskåtkomster efteråt med journaliserade filsystem. Om en given cache är för liten kommer lagringsanvändningen att öka och till slut orsaka en eller flera hårddiskar så att den blir överbelastad. När minneslagringscachen är för stor är minnet som regel bortkastat.
Inmatning/utdata från filsystemet
AIX har nyligen specialfunktioner för att förbättra filstrukturens I/O-prestanda för fildelning. Dessa funktioner inkluderar läsning framåt, skriv framåt och I/O-buffring. Oracle arbetar med sina användningsoptimeringar och I/O-strömmar, som i de flesta fall är en tautologi jämfört med de som tillhandahålls av AIX individuella datorfilsystem. Oracle använder sköldcache (datablock buffras i överfört minne), medan AIX använder virtuell minneskomprimering (data buffras praktiskt taget när det kommer till minne). Om båda försöker hålla kvar din informations cachning, skulle detta förmodligen resultera i slöseri med minne utöver suboptimal CPU-prestanda.
Generellt sett är det bättre att framgångsrikt göra det lättare för Oracle på vägen att hantera I/O-buffring i termer relaterade till beräkningssituationsinformation för att bättre optimera användningen av de flesta upptäckter.
Asynkron I/O
En läsning kan beaktas synkront om diskmanipulering krävs av läskunskap från minnet. I detta viktiga fall kan ansökningsbehandlingen inte fortsätta förrän den tidpunkt då I/O-operationen är klar. Asynkrona I/O-tjänster tillåter läsningar eller sändningar som kan initieras utan blockering eftersom en liten mängd I/O utförs på insiderrapporten. Detta kan förbättra prestanda som I/O-operationer och applikationer. Detta kan starta bearbetningen.
Asynkron I/O till filsystem hanteras vanligtvis av en kärnprocess med aioserver (om den kan hantera mycket I/O från en enda kproc)
Vilket alternativ för att skapa tabellutrymme används för att resultera i icke-buffrad IO?
Termen NO FILE SYSTEM CACHING används så att du aktiverar obuffrad I/O, och därigenom inaktiverar filen för cachning för ett visst tabellutrymme.
Det minsta antalet konfigurerade servrar (aioserver), säkerligen asynkron I/O är aktiverad, är en (minservrar). Ytterligare serversaio körs mycket oftare när asynkron I/O behövs. Det maximala antalet servrar har styrts av parametern maxservers. Aioserver-kärntrådar försvinner inte efter vandring förrän systemet startas om (kompilerat med “ps -k” så vi kunde mycket väl se vilket maximalt antal som vanligtvis förknippas med AIO-leverantörer som krävdes tidigare vid samma tidpunkt nyligen)
Hur mycket ska du hänga med?
Flashs regel är att sätta detta maximala antal servrar (maxservers) med hänsyn till tio gånger antalet hårddiskar, eller kanske tio gånger samlingen av CPU-chips. Minsta servrar kommer definitivt att ställas in på hälften av den kvantiteten. Bortsett från att ha ett fåtal öppnade kärnprocesser som inte riktigt främjas (med lite kärnminne), är MaxServer-räknaren i allmänhet väldigt jobbig, men man kan inte vara rädd för att stöta på varandra.
[email protected]: / # lsattr -El aio0
autoconfig kopplar STATE som ska skapas med avseende på systemomstart True
fastpath aktivera fastpath deklarera True
kprocprio 39 ServerPRIORITET Sant
maxreqs 4096 Maximalt stort antal REC OSOV True
maxservers 10 MAX är ofta relaterat till antalet servrar per CPU True
minservers 6 MINIMUM antal servrar
maxreqs <-Maximalt brett utbud av AIO-förfrågningar som med största sannolikhet kommer att behandlas under ett besök
maxservers <-Om ägare har nio processorer, är det maximala antalet aio-kärntrådar footprints 40
Minserver <-denna mängd börjar med Sneaker (inte per CPU)
Oracle tar bort alla dina nuvarande fördelar med asynkron I/O på AIX, vilket resulterar i snabbare databasåtkomst.
Vad är ett vanligt filsystem cache i AIX?
Filen mänskliga kroppens minnescache lagrar delar av en bra uppsättning filer i RAM som snabbare åtkomst istället för en tom skiva läsoperation. Storleken, populationen och/eller ogiltigförklaringen av minnescachen beror för det mesta på filsystemen som ingår, applikationer som körs och det underliggande användningssystemet.
mkdev -l aio0 Tillhandahåll en AIO-enhetsdrivrutin (smitty aio)
aioo -ett foto de viktigaste minservrarna, maxservrarna… (eller lsattr -El aio0)
chdev -l aio0 -a particular maxservers=’30’ ställ in maxserver-alternativet mot 31 (det kommer att finnas ett annat värde, men det kan mycket väl verka inaktivt tills du snart startar om)
ps att vara | grep ai.| wc -l illustrerar hur många aio.servrar som vanligtvis startar
(dessa är inte använda, kanske låg den nya mängden av dem)
pstat -a Visa asynkrona I/O-servrar förutom rengöringsmedel efter namn
iostat -AQ 2 bara två Visas när aio.is används i filsystem
Jostat AQ 1 | grep -elevision rrn . 0 0 0 0 “Nya typer ignoreras
Tanken är att ha visat vilka filsystem som är förallokerade med värdighet till aio.
Rad fs begärt när en smärta. kolumner, hur egentligen aio…
(mycket trevligt så att det kommer att se vad fs kan du bör vara aio intensiv)
[email protected]: /root # dsi -kf | grep aio <--visar definitivt den samlade CPU-tiden från alla AIO-processer
root 127176 1 0 22 mars – 15:07 aioserver
131156 root 1 three 24 mars – 14:40 webbhotell server aio
root 139366 1 0 Mar tjugofyra timmar om dygnet – 14:51 aioserver
root 151650 unik 0 24 mars – 02:02 på kvällen aioserver
Vad är filbuffert cache?
Shield-cachen försöker ordna ofta anslutna till filsystemblock på ett sådant specifikt sätt att det minimerar förekomsten av minuter som systemet verkligen borde utföra fullständig fysisk disk I/O. Kritiska filblock Systemet, som är tillgängligt som bitmappsblock, katalogblock, tilläggsblock och inodblock, skrivs till disken omedelbart men synkront.
På marknaden är det användbart att jämföra typ av tid för varje period för att förstå om mer aioserver behövs eller inte. Om nätterna är våra samma (med bara några få tidsskillnader) betyder det att de generellt sett alla är på sitt maximala, vilket gör att fler precessioner kan behövas.
Rekommenderas
Om du upplever Windows-fel, instabilitet och långsamhet, misströsta inte! Det finns en lösning som kan hjälpa: ASR Pro. Denna kraftfulla programvara reparerar vanliga datorfel, skyddar dig från filförlust, skadlig programvara, maskinvarufel och optimerar din dator för maximal prestanda. Med ASR Pro kan du kyssa din dator farväl!

iostat -En asynkron I/O-statistikrapport
Var finns helt enkelt buffert cache lokaliserad?
Buffertcachen är utan tvekan alltid byggd i ett område av det faktum som använder kärnminne och är definitivt sökt. Även om buffertcachen också specifikt kan ses som en minnesresurs, är programmet huvudsakligen en betalning för I/O-resurser avsedda för dess användning vid medling av en överföring av användningsöverföring av detaljer.
aio: avgc avfc maxfc maxgc maxreqs avg-cpu: %sys procentandel bland användare %lazy %iowait
10,2 0,0 5 tre 4096 20,6 4,3 1,0 64,7 р>
avgc: Visar det genomsnittliga antalet internationella asynkrona I/O-förfrågningar per sekund här med ett exakt specificerat intervall.
Aix File System Buffer Cache
Bufernyj Kesh Fajlovoj Sistemy Aix
Cache De Buffer Do Sistema De Arquivos Aix
Aix Dateisystem Puffer Cache
Cache De Tampon Du Systeme De Fichiers Aix
Aix Bestandssysteem Buffercache
Pamiec Podreczna Bufora Systemu Plikow Aix
Aix 파일 시스템 버퍼 캐시
Cache Del Buffer Del File System Aix
Cache De Bufer Del Sistema De Archivos Aix
